Why you need it

When you need it

A building authority, lender, insurer or owner needs a structural engineer's stability assessment — the request to the engineer, not the certificate. Describes the structure, age, height/floors, drawings, distress, alterations, loads and scope; the engineer decides if inspection suffices or testing is needed. Chandigarh requires certification at set stages. Asks for an independent finding, not a pre-written conclusion.

What follows is written for Punjab and Chandigarh. It states the position there rather than describing how it varies, so the amounts below are the ones that apply — worth confirming at the sub-registrar’s office, because rates change. If the property is anywhere else in India, none of this is yours.

Stamp duty

No stamp duty — engaging an engineer to inspect and report creates no right in property (outside s.2(14), Stamp Act 1899). Plain paper. Only stamp that can arise: a one-rupee revenue stamp on a receipt over Rs 5,000 (s.30/Article 53, Schedule I).

Registration

Registration is not required.

Notarisation

Notarisation is not required unless an authority-prescribed affidavit accompanies the engineer's certificate.

Witnesses

Witnesses are not required. The structural engineer's professional signature, licence/registration and inspection record are critical.
